About Shreehans Nagar

Shreehans Nagar is a central residential sub-locality in Kondhwa Khurd, Pune. The PIN code for Shreehans Nagar is 411048. It is situated near Shivneri Nagar, Bhagyoday Nagar, and NIBM. It is located along Kondhwa Main Road and Gangadham-Shatrunjay Road. The neighborhood has a busy, family-friendly vibe and features landmarks like Lt Popatrao Lonkar Garden, Mount Carmel Junior College, and Prime Multispeciality Hospital. Connectivity is reliable via the Swargate Metro Station on the Purple Line, located 7 km away. Pune Railway Station in 35 minutes and Pune International Airport in 50 minutes. Property rates in Shreehans Nagar in 2026 range from Rs. 5,663 to Rs. 9,163 per sq. ft. for 1-3 BHK apartments..

Whats good about Shreehans Nagar

  • Well-connected via the Katraj-Kondhwa Road.
  • Dense concentration of reputed hospitals like Satyanand Hospital.
  • Peaceful residential environment with several community parks.
  • Walking distance to local markets and daily essentials.
  • Strong presence of gated societies with modern basic amenities.

What can be improved about Shreehans Nagar

  • Nearest metro station (Swargate) is roughly 4.5 km away.
  • Significant traffic congestion during peak hours on Kondhwa Road.
  • Internal colony roads are often narrow and crowded.
  • Acute shortage of street parking for visitors and guests.
  • Occasional water shortages during the peak summer months.

Real Estate Market Trends and the Rental Demand in Shreehans Nagar

As per recent data, the average property price in Shreehans Nagar Kondhwa Budruk ranges between Rs. 5,663 to Rs. 9,163 per sq ft, catering primarily to the mid-income residential segment. Monthly rentals for a 2 BHK apartment are approximately Rs. 22,000, with premium furnished units in gated societies reaching Rs. 30,000. The locality has maintained a modest 2.9% YoY growth. Appreciation is driven by its proximity to the NIBM and Lullanagar commercial belts, making it a favorite for professionals working in South Pune. 

As of May 2026, Shreehans Nagar Kondhwa property rates range between Rs. 5,663 to Rs. 9,163 per square feet.

Frequently asked Questions

Where exactly is Shreehans Nagar located?

Shreehans Nagar is situated in Kondhwa Khurd, Pune, specifically between the Lulla Nagar junction and the main Kondhwa Road. It is bordered by Bibwewadi to the west and NIBM to the south.

Is Shreehans Nagar safe and good for living?

Yes, Shreehans Nagar is considered very safe. Most residential layouts are gated with 24/7 security. It has a mix of diverse communities and is well-populated even late at night due to the nearby commercial activity.

What is the PIN Code of Shreehans Nagar?

The PIN Code of Shreehans Nagar is 411048.

How is the public transport in Shreehans Nagar Kondhwa?

Public transportation is seamless in Sheeehans Nagar with PMPML buses frequent on the main Kondhwa Road. Auto-rickshaws and app-based cabs are available 24/7 due to the area's central nature. The closest metro station is Swargate Metro on the Purple Line, around 7 km away.

Is Shreehans Nagar good for long-term investment?

Yes. While Shreehans Nagar is a mature locality, its proximity to the upcoming metro feeder routes and the constant redevelopment of older buildings into luxury floors keeps the capital value on a consistent upward curve.
